Introducing the stunning 2026 Boston Whaler 170 Montauk, a remarkable center console boat that combines elegance with functionality. With an overall length of 17 feet, this new vessel is crafted from durable fiberglass, ensuring both strength and a smooth ride on the water. Powered by a robust Mercury 115 EXLPT CT 4S engine, delivering an impressive 115 horsepower, this boat promises exhilarating performance and reliability. The design of the 170 Montauk is perfect for both leisurely cruises and adventurous outings, making it an ideal choice for boating enthusiasts. The thoughtful layout provides ample space for relaxation and enjoyment, while the quality construction guarantees a long-lasting experience. This Boston Whaler model is a perfect blend of style and practicality, making it a must-have for anyone looking to elevate their time on the water.

Boston Whaler 170 Montauk: BoatTEST Review
Overview
The Boston Whaler 170 Montauk, a classic design celebrating its 60th anniversary, has been completely redesigned from the keel up. This versatile boat offers extensive customization options, allowing owners to configure it according to their specific needs. The model combines traditional styling with modern innovations, making it a notable choice for both fishing and recreational boating.
Exterior Design and Deck Layout
The 170 Montauk features a thoughtfully designed exterior with nearly 18 square feet of open space in the stern area. The transom includes steps for easy boarding and disembarking, which can be reconfigured into jump seats. A full bench seat with ample storage underneath folds down to create a sun pad. The stern also offers a reversible helm seat that provides aft-facing seating, ideal for supervising swimmers or relaxing. Safety is enhanced by high rails measuring 33 inches at the bow and 30 inches at the stern, with options for a full or split bow rail to facilitate boarding. The bow area includes a large casting platform that can be converted into a sun pad with cushions and contains storage beneath. An anchor locker is positioned fully forward. Additional features include a ski tow arch, four rod holders across the stern, and a convenient rail around the windshield to assist movement along the deck.
Helm and Console Features
The helm station has been elevated and widened in the redesign, complementing the increased beam of five inches to a total of 7 feet 3 inches. Despite the wider beam, the boat maintains 20 inches of side deck space on each side. The helm layout is straightforward, emphasizing simplicity with an electrical system, fuel system, and Seastar hydraulic steering. Instrumentation includes a compass aligned with the steering wheel, three gauges (tachometer, fuel, and volts), five rocker switches including a horn, and multiple beverage holders. Connectivity is provided through an accessory plug and a USB port linked to a Fusion stereo system. The adjustable helm seat offers four positions, allowing for forward or aft-facing seating as well as a leaning post configuration. Notably, the console design includes comfortable foot space beneath it, enhancing operator comfort during extended use.
Storage and Additional Amenities
Storage solutions are abundant throughout the 170 Montauk. The area portside of the console provides access to a large storage compartment suitable for quick-grab items, while the starboard side features a recessed fire extinguisher holder and integrated tackle storage. The redesigned fuel system incorporates a built-in 25-gallon fuel tank, replacing the previous carry-on tanks and freeing up additional storage space beneath the seats. Optional equipment includes a Bimini top for sun protection and a choice between a standard PVC rubber rail or an upgraded chrome-over-stainless-steel rail. The bow is equipped with a newly designed combination chalk-nav light assembly.
Power and Performance
The 170 Montauk comes standard with a 90-horsepower Mercury Command Thrust outboard, though the test boat was equipped with a 115-horsepower four-stroke Mercury Command Thrust engine. The boat measures 17 feet 4 inches in length overall, with a hull draft of 12 inches and an empty weight of 1,700 pounds. Including one-third fuel, the test power, and two people aboard, the test weight was approximately 2,521 pounds. Performance testing revealed a top speed of 45.3 miles per hour at 5,900 RPM. The optimal cruising speed was 22.6 miles per hour at 3,500 RPM, achieving a fuel burn of 3.4 gallons per hour, which translates to 6.7 miles per gallon and a range of 151 statute miles with a 10% fuel reserve. Acceleration was brisk, with planing achieved in 4.1 seconds and 20 miles per hour reached in 7.1 seconds. The hull redesign features a more routed keel radius, enhancing water adhesion and providing a comfortable roll during turns. The boat handles wakes smoothly with a subtle slicing entry and gentle re-entry, maintaining a dry ride courtesy of the classic bow design that directs the bow wave outward.

The Biggest Pros and Cons
The 2026 Boston Whaler 170 Montauk is a versatile and popular center console boat known for its durability and performance. Here are some pros and cons to consider:
Pros
Durability: Built with Boston Whaler’s signature unsinkable hull design, offering exceptional safety and peace of mind.
Versatility: Suitable for a variety of activities including fishing, cruising, and watersports.
Size and Maneuverability: At 17 feet, it’s compact enough for easy trailering and docking, yet spacious enough to comfortably accommodate family and friends.
Performance: Efficient hull design provides a smooth and stable ride even in choppy waters.
Storage: Ample storage compartments for gear, tackle, and personal items.
Low Maintenance: High-quality materials and finishes that resist corrosion and wear.
Cons
Limited Seating: Being a smaller boat, seating capacity is limited compared to larger models, which may affect comfort on longer trips.
Basic Amenities: Fewer luxury features and creature comforts compared to bigger or more premium models.
Open Layout: Minimal shelter or protection from harsh weather conditions, making it less ideal for extended outings in inclement weather.
Power Options: While capable, it may require a higher horsepower engine for optimal performance, potentially increasing fuel consumption.
